You are a let down, activist tell Azimio leaders in Mombasa

The Star Kenya 2023-07-20

Views 1

Mombasa County Azimio leaders led by Governor Abdulswamad Nassir have been blamed for stalled anti-government protests in the region.

Share This Video


Download

  
Report form